Demonstrate good subject and curriculum knowledge

 

  • ï‚§ have a secure knowledge of the relevant subject(s) and curriculum areas, foster and maintain pupils’ interest in the subject, and address misunderstandings

  •  

  • ï‚§ demonstrate a critical understanding of developments in the subject and curriculum areas, and promote the value of scholarship

  •  

  • ï‚§ demonstrate an understanding of and take responsibility for promoting high standards of literacy, articulacy and the correct use of standard English, whatever the teacher’s specialist subject

  •  

  • ï‚§ if teaching early reading, demonstrate a clear understanding of systematic synthetic phonics ï‚§ if teaching early mathematics, demonstrate a clear understanding of appropriate teaching strategies.
